What was this vote about?
This vote concerned “Introduction of a European Social Security pass for improving the digital enforcement of social security rights and fair mobility”. EPP, Renew and ECR voted mostly in favour, while S&D, Greens-EFA, PfE, NI and ESN voted mostly against. Left mostly abstained. The motion was adopted by a comfortable margin (348 for, 292 against, 43 abstentions).
